Anilao and Malapascua will be good choices.

Anilao is easily reached from Manila, a 2-3 hour drive depending on traffic. There's a wide variety of resorts available and a good mix of dive sites ranging from macro to colourful reefs and offshore islands/reef diving. Not known for pelagics though they've been known to cruise by from time to time.

Malapasuca involves more travelling. Flight into Cebu followed by a 3-4 hour drive and a 1 hour boat transfer. More basic resorts on the island. Sightings of Thresher sharks make the place pretty famous. Mantas are a regular visitor to the dive site Monad Shoal. Kemod Shoal is known to have sightings of hammerheads from time to time. Around Malapascua there's abundant macro life like pygmy seahorses, flamboyant cuttlefish, blue ring octopus, frogfish and lots of mandarinfish at Lighthouse dive site. Schooling fishes are less abundant there due to dynamite fishing. Gato island makes for a nice 2 dive day trip from Malapascua with white tip sharks, banded sea kraits and a variety of macro critters.

bohol will be good.... was there last September, reef is still very healthy and colourful both in panglao and balicasag islands.... nudis, frogfishes, ghostpipes, plenty of shrimps, schooling barracudas and jacks, white tips and if you are lucky in late afternoons, school of dolphins where the boats will usually stop and let you snorkel with 'em.... stay in Alona beach area and you won't get bored.
